static int tvp5150_get_vbi(struct i2c_client *c,
const struct i2c_vbi_ram_value *regs, int line)
{
struct tvp5150 *decoder = i2c_get_clientdata(c);
v4l2_std_id std=decoder->norm;
u8 reg;
int pos, type=0;
if (std == V4L2_STD_ALL) {
tvp5150_err("VBI can't be configured without knowing number of lines\n");
return 0;
} else if (std && V4L2_STD_625_50) {
/* Don't follow NTSC Line number convension */
line += 3;
}
if (line<6||line>27)
return 0;
reg=((line-6)<<1)+TVP5150_LINE_MODE_INI;
pos=tvp5150_read(c, reg)&0x0f;
if (pos<0x0f)
type=regs[pos].type.vbi_type;
pos=tvp5150_read(c, reg+1)&0x0f;
if (pos<0x0f)
type|=regs[pos].type.vbi_type;
return type;
}
